Seasonal soil movement is what settles concrete in Mukilteo. During Washington's wet months, moisture causes clay-bearing soils beneath slabs to expand, pushing up at joints and edges. As the dry season takes hold, those soils contract and leave gaps. The concrete drops into those gaps under its own weight and the load of regular use. Over enough cycles, what started as a minor tilt becomes a genuine hazard, with standing water and raised edges that weren't there a few years ago.

Concrete Services and Conditions in Mukilteo

Concrete leveling is the practical alternative to full slab replacement in Mukilteo. Rather than tearing out and repaving settled concrete, contractors drill holes through the slab, inject material that fills voids and lifts the concrete back to grade, then patch the holes. Two methods are available locally. Polyurethane foam injection uses smaller drill holes and a fast-curing foam. The process typically takes a few hours, and the surface handles foot and vehicle traffic the same day. Mudjacking uses larger holes and a cement-based slurry that costs less per square foot, but needs 24 to 48 hours to cure before vehicles can use the area.

Most Mukilteo homeowners pay between $700 and $2,800 for concrete leveling on residential slabs. Polyurethane foam injection runs $7 to $20 per square foot; mudjacking runs $4 to $8 per square foot for the same area. Small repairs start around $400. Project costs scale with the number of slabs involved, how much each has settled, and site access. Washington's mild climate allows work to be scheduled most of the year, with scheduling during dry months making site preparation more straightforward.

How Much Does Concrete Repair Cost in Mukilteo?

What to expect when budgeting for concrete repair in Mukilteo, WA.

Concrete Repair in Mukilteo typically costs $3 to $15 per square foot, or $300 to $5,000 for a typical residential project. The exact price depends on the slab size, the amount of settlement, and how easy it is to access the area.

Concrete Repair estimate range in Mukilteo: roughly $3 to $15 per sq ft, or about $300 to $5,000 for many residential jobs.

These are general estimates, not fixed quotes for Mukilteo. Final pricing depends on slab size, settlement depth, access, and method selection.

Pool deck repairs in Mukilteo tend to cost $1,000 to $3,000 due to the larger surface area. A settled walkway section is more affordable, typically $200 to $600.

Polyurethane foam injection tends to cost a bit more than traditional mudjacking, but it cures faster and puts less weight on the soil underneath. Ask each Mukilteo contractor whether their quote includes addressing the underlying soil issue, not just lifting the slab.

What to Look for in a Concrete Repair Contractor

On-Site Estimates

A reliable concrete repair contractor will visit your Mukilteo property before giving you a price. Phone or email quotes are less accurate because they can't account for soil conditions, slab access, or the extent of settlement.

Written Contracts

Before any work begins, get a written contract that spells out the scope, materials, timeline, price, and warranty terms. Verbal agreements leave too much room for misunderstanding.

Approach to Soil Issues

Ask each contractor how they plan to address the root cause of the settlement, not just lift the slab. The best concrete repair providers in Mukilteo will explain what caused the sinking and what steps they take to prevent it from recurring.

Timeline and Access

Find out how long the repair will take and when you can use the slab again. Most jobs take a few hours, but cure times differ between mudjacking (24-48 hours) and foam injection (15-30 minutes).
